Pretty Little Patchwork

This is another one of my new books. This is from the Pretty Little series from Lark books. I liked this one a lot more than Pretty Little Purses and Pouches but still wasn't thrilled with it. It has a good variety of patterns. There's stuff for the home such as coasters and potholders which I may try and the clutch on the front is pretty cute. There's also a great hat pattern but when I was reading through it, I think it was missing some steps. I'm going to check the designers website to see if there's any updates. I would say this book was worth the purchase. Not my favourite but still pretty good.

Finished Bag

On Friday I said I was going to make the all day bag from Lotta Jansdotter. I made it that morning. It was quite easy and it only took a couple of hours. I did make a few changes though. The pattern did not call for any interfacing. I did not want a floppy bag so I added a layer of interfacing. It also didn't have any type of closure so I added a small magnetic snap. I also added a second side pocket on the outside (pattern only had pocket on one side) and extended the inside pocket to be the full length of the bag instead of a small square. The bag came out quite well. I lined it with some leftover discontinued Alexander Henry fabric that I had. I had one small mishap at the end when I was turning the bag. The lining fabric ripped a little bit. I was a little upset and had to do some repairs so I was very glad the bag was for me or I would have had to redo it. I would probably make this bag again and it was very easy. I think new sewers would be able to attempt this bag. The directions were very clear and easy to follow.
